Frequently asked questions

How far is GEG from ARB?

The flight distance from Spokane (GEG) to Ann Arbor (ARB) is 1,680 miles (2,704 km, 1,460 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from GEG to ARB?

A nonstop flight takes about 3h 46m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Spokane and Ann Arbor?

Ann Arbor is 3 hours ahead of Spokane.
